Based on the the Three-dimension theory of modern Chinese,this thesis has absorbed and profited the related"bei"sentence from the predecessor and made a comprehensive study on"bei"sentence,"chi"sentence and"meng"sentence in Outlaws of the Marsh, which is a lengthy vernacular novel.In a certain extent, this study open out a full view of"bei"sentence in recent Chinese, and this study has made clearer the position of Outlaws of the Marsh in language history.This thesis holds that passive constructions are not passive sentences, and also"bei"sentences are not passive sentences, which should be studied differently. Not only passive constructions but also passive sentences with"bei"are the majority of those in Outlaws of the Marsh. The number of passive sentences with"bei"is 670, which is more than 70%. The number of"chi"sentences is 83 and the number of"meng"sentences is 81, which is almost the same. In addition, there are small amount of passive sentences, which are with"jiao","zao","shou","zhe","cheng","de","jian","wei".This thesis focuses on passive sentences ,and these sentences are studied by data statistics from syntax,semantics and pragmatics. On syntax, the passive sentence pattens of Outlaws of the Marsh have been already very rich, which is similar with those of Modern Chinese. Differently there are sentences of double passive components, which are lost in modern Chinese. On semantics, semantic colour includes"lucky","unlucky"and neutral colour , which is similar with modern Chinese.On pragmatics, both pragmatic environment and pragmatic abbreviation are similar with modern Chinese. Therefore, passive sentences in Outlaws of the Marsh are very mature."Ling"passive sentences are not real passive sentences, which are a little special, and only can be called"bei"sentence. Of course, there are"ling"passive sentences with"chi"."ling"passive sentences are devided into two types, and one is having passive component, while the one is not having passive component. Those types of sentences are residual in modern Chinese, specially in dialect.Structures with"bei"and"chi"don't form into an integrated sentence, which are only a part of sentence. The number of structures with"bei"is 71 and the number of structures with"chi"is 16. The author also studies those by the three-plane theory.Passive sentences in Outlaws of the Marsh are different from ancient Chinese and mediaeval Chinese, and these sentences are similar with modern Chinese."Ling"passive sentences,structures with"bei"and structures with"chi"also have the value of study.
